Note: This review is about the photography tips in this book, not about post processing (such as how to digitally alter your photographs or print them out). I'm a professional graphic designer and felt I didn't need to read this section of the book.
This book is a beginning digital photography book in Q & A format. It seemed appealing because I could read one question at a time, without having to devote several hours in one sitting to it. When I glanced at the questions in this book it actually looked like it was going to answer some questions that I've always wondered about. But the author's answers to a lot of questions seem to literally boil down to experimenting with f-stops and shutter speed. How do I shoot a low light picture? Answer: experiment with the f-stops and shutter speed. Although I realize you do have to experiment, I was expecting something more like an exact setting to start off with. Even photographs with his settings underneath would've helped more. Don't get me wrong, there were some good tips in there, but you have to wade through a lot of generic advice that you could've figured out for yourself. For this reason I think the book is not a total loss, but you'll probably find better technique titles out there. |
